gpt4 book ai didi

javascript - jquery & css 使用变量而不是数字来定位第 n 个 li

转载 作者:太空宇宙 更新时间:2023-11-03 21:29:23 26 4
gpt4 key购买 nike

我正在使用 jQuery 向我的 ul 中的 li 添加一个类。这是代码:

$('ul').children('li:eq( '2' )').addClass('active'); 

如何用动态变量替换“2”?我下面的代码不起作用。我认为这是一个语法问题,有什么建议吗?

var count = 2;
$('ul').children('li:eq( 'count' )').addClass('active');

最佳答案

您需要连接您的变量。

$('ul').children('li:eq( ' + count +' )').addClass('active');

但是您可以使用 $.fn.eq()

Reduce the set of matched elements to the one at the specified index.

 $('ul').children('li').eq(count).addClass('active');

关于javascript - jquery & css 使用变量而不是数字来定位第 n 个 li,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30605253/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com